Using the I, IV and V chords together allows for a more versatile approach to covering melodies in music. These three chords encompass all seven tones of the tonic's major scale- making them an easy way to cover many songs without using passing notes. There are tens of thousands of pieces written with these chords alone.

Why is there a shortage of vinyl?
The impact of Covid was not only problematic for manufacturers, as they struggled to find workers and were limited in what they could do. But it also changed consumer behavior - people had more time on their hands but often also more money.
Although vinyl was popular in the 1980s, its resurgence is not due to baby boomers who experienced this time period. In fact, it is primarily attributable to millennials - young adults born between 1981 and 1996. Since they have access to music electronically, vinyl has become something of a novelty for them

A recent report revealed that vinyl LP sales exceeded nineteen million during the first six months of 2022. This amount accounts for over half, or fifty-three percent, of all physical music sales in the United States during this time period.
